Subject: [PATCH 5.15 03/32] net: ipa: use a bitmap for endpoint replenish_enabled

From: Alex Elder <elder@...aro.org>

commit c1aaa01dbf4cef95af3e04a5a43986c290e06ea3 upstream.

Define a new replenish_flags bitmap to contain Boolean flags
associated with an endpoint's replenishing state.  Replace the
replenish_enabled field with a flag in that bitmap.  This is to
prepare for the next patch, which adds another flag.
